1913 – 2012

Our loving mother died peacefully on July 26th. Yet Ping Yuen (nee Chan) was born in Sun Poy, China. She immigrated to Canada in 1950 with her daughter, Jing and son, Ming to reunite with her husband, Chong Wing Yuen. In Victoria, she started a new life where her children, Lauren, Karen, Daryl and Sharyn were born. She was further blessed with son-in-laws, daughter-in-laws, grandchildren and great-grandchildren. She lived an amazing long life.
